The Indian Ice Cream Expo (IICE) 2025 is underway at the iconic Yashobhoomi Convention Centre in Dwarka, Delhi. Bringing together India’s ice cream industry under one roof, the 13th edition of IICE is a hub for innovation, collaboration, and business growth.
The expo kicked off with a grand ribbon-cutting ceremony led by Shr. Ravneet Singh Bittu, Hon’ble Minister of State for Food Processing Industries, Rajasthan. The ceremony marked a vibrant start to what promises to be the most impactful edition yet.
Organizers and Partners
Organized by the Indian Ice-Cream Manufacturers’ Association (IICMA) and managed by AIM Events, IICE 2025 is supported by leading industry players:
- HAIER – Title Partner
- KAP Group and Lotus Machineries Solutions – Platinum Partners
- DP Chocolates, Morde Foods, Nivriti Agro, Centric Software Hong Kong Ltd. – Gold Partners
The event attracts top ice cream brands, including Amul, Vadilal, Havmor, Naturals, Scoops, HOCCO, Hangyo, Arun, Creambell, Dinshaw’s, Pastanji, Dairy Don, Top N Town, Apsara, and Pabba’s, alongside over 30 international companies, many exhibiting in India for the first time.

Industry Leaders on IICE 2025
- Rajesh Gandhi, Chairman of Vadilal Industries and IICMA, calls IICE “a thriving hub of opportunities.”
- Sudhir Shah, President of IICMA and MD of Scoops, highlights the expo’s role in fostering connections and accelerating business growth.
- Aashish Nahar, Secretary of IICMA and MD of Creamica Ice Cream, notes strong participation from domestic and international delegates.
- Firoz H. Naqvi, Director of AIM Events, reports that India’s ice cream market is valued at ₹30,000 crore (USD 2 billion) and growing at 15–20% CAGR, driven by urbanization, rising income, and demand for premium products.
Exhibitor Profile
Visitors at IICE 2025 can explore:
- Manufacturing machinery and cone production technologies
- Printing, packaging, and cold chain solutions
- Flavours, stabilizers, emulsifiers, dry fruits, nuts, spices, and saffron
- Labelling and coding equipment, wooden stick production, and display counters
- Consulting, interior design, and e-commerce solutions for ice cream businesses
This diverse exhibitor lineup provides insights into the latest industry trends and growth opportunities.
